Conventional cover-based image steganography methods embed secret information by modifying the original state of a cover image. This type of algorithm leaves a trace of changes on output stego image and eventually leads to successful detection by common steganalysis tools.

A traditional image steganography embeds secret information into a cover image to generate a secret-embedded image. The modification traces imposed on the cover image can be easily detected by steganalysis tools. Coverless steganography has been introduced to solve this problem.
